How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Engineering from UMBC Cost?

$9,420 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

UMBC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at UMBC paid an average of $1,010 per credit hour if they came to the school from out-of-state. In-state students paid a discounted rate of $361 per credit hour.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.

In State Out of State
Tuition $8,704 $24,338
Fees $716 $716
Books and Supplies $1,600 $1,600
On Campus Room and Board $12,616 $12,616
On Campus Other Expenses $3,482 $3,482

UMBC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Engineering

242 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
21.5% Women
37.2%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
There were 242 bachelor’s degrees in engineering awarded during the 2019-2020 academic year. Information about those students is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

About 21.5% of the students who received their BS in engineering in 2019-2020 were women. This is less than the nationwide number of 23.9%.

undefined

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Around 37.2% of engineering bachelor’s degree recipients at UMBC in 2019-2020 were awarded to racial-ethnic minorities*. This is higher than the nationwide number of 31%.

undefined
Race/Ethnicity Number of Students
Asian 42
Black or African American 26
Hispanic or Latino 13
Native American or Alaska Native 1
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ander 0
White 123
International Students 19
Other Races/Ethnicities 18

BS in Engineering Focus Areas at UMBC

Engineering students may decide to major in one of the following focus areas.

Focus Area Annual Graduates
Chemical Engineering 56
Computer Engineering 66
Mechanical Engineering 120
